ENDOSCOPIC SPINE PROCEDURES,
ISBN : 9781604063073
Title of the books is ENDOSCOPIC SPINE PROCEDURES, . Author Name :KIM. Excellent book for the Clinical Science, MEDICINE. Published by THIEME MEDICAL PUBLISHERS. Endoscopic Spine Procedures combines the vast experience of internationally recognized spine surgery experts and provides detailed coverage of operative techniques for the cervical, thoracic, and lumbar spine. This book begins with an overview of the principles of percutaneous endoscopic spine surgery followed by a detailed discussion of applied anatomy, surgical approaches and techniques, and potential complications for the different spine regions. Each chapter contains concise, step-by-step descriptions of the procedures enhanced by clearly labeled illustrations.
